Holiday Cards as an Inexpensive Marketing Tool

By: Haskell Martin

Holiday cards are an inexpensive solution to high marketing costs. One
major problem for businesses of all sizes and stripes is how to market their
product or services in a cost effective way, and to keep themselves in the eye
of their key accounts and prospects. One overlooked resource in this regard is the common holiday card, specifically a Thanksgiving Day or Christmas card.

Thanksgiving Day cards are a wonderful way to make an initial contact with a prospect, or a follow-up contact with an existing account, and are easily followed by a Christmas card several weeks later. Thanksgiving cards also have the virtue of representing a non-denominational holiday that appeals to one of the best instincts in every American family--that of giving thanks. Also, because it is celebrated at a time when theleaves (at least in the northeast) are changing colors, the beauty and color of many of these cards are breathtaking.

Christmas cards serve the same purpose as Thanksgiving cards. They too are an inexpensive way to stay in touch with prospects or clients, and are
available in a wide selection of categories sufficient to satisfy every taste. These categories often range from religious to business to patriotic
to die-cut photo cards, even including recycled and eco-friendly cards. Sophisticated sites
permit the purchaser to choose from hundreds of selections, select from a variety of type styles and ink colors, allow for verse choices from a standard list or permit you to customize your own verse. In addition, some sites
allow you to proof your order on line prior to submission. Lined envelopes are also available, and for a very reasonable charge, kwik-seal envelopes can also be had.

Though this may be surprising, it is not too early to order Christmas cards. Some sites, for example, offer extensive early bird discounts and when combined with free envelope imprinting, represent dramatic savings over the price you would pay at the height of the season. Though not every card may be available for immediate shipment, the price is locked in for the season.

Thanksgiving Day and Christmas cards have many virtues as a marketing tool, and it should be one of the arrows in the quiver of every marketing department. It is hard to imagine a more cost effective way to reach clients and prospects than with the adroit use of holiday cards.
